Q: Is 20,021,028 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 20,021,028 is a composite number.

Why is 20,021,028 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 20,021,028 can be evenly divided by 1 2 3 4 6 12 101 202 303 404 606 1,212 16,519 33,038 49,557 66,076 99,114 198,228 1,668,419 3,336,838 5,005,257 6,673,676 10,010,514 and 20,021,028, with no remainder.

Since 20,021,028 cannot be divided by just 1 and 20,021,028, it is a composite number.
